			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>As most of you will already be aware, HP has just <a href="http://www.product-reviews.net/2011/02/09/hp-officially-announces-the-touchpad-webos-tablet-pc/">unveiled</a> their impressive looking TouchPad tablet device, which packs a dual core 1.2Ghz processor amongst other hardware delights. Will it be able to compete with Apple&#8217;s <a href="http://www.product-reviews.net/tag/ipad-2">upcoming iPad</a> refresh this year though?</p>
<p>Of course we&#8217;re yet to hear official details on the second generation iPad or iPad 2 as it&#8217;s more commonly known, but that hasn&#8217;t stopped the likes of the <a href="http://online.wsj.com/article/SB10001424052748704364004576132643125168876.html?mod=e2tw">Wall Street Journal</a> reporting on alleged specs for the device. It looks like the iPad 2 will definitely have <a href="http://www.product-reviews.net/2011/02/09/ipad-2-features-compared-to-current-model/">increased memory</a> and a front-facing camera, but we&#8217;re also hearing that the device will be equipped with a dual-core processor as well &#8211; Apple will really need this if they are going to stay at the top of the tablet game.</p>
<p>So step in HP&#8217;s new toy, the TouchPad. As we told you earlier, main specs include a 9.7-inch display, a dual core 1.2GHz Qualcomm Snapdragon processor, 1GB of RAM and a front-facing camera, although no rear camera &#8211; surprised?</p>

<p>At a quick glance though, HP&#8217;s TouchPad is now the fastest tablet on paper, as the Motorla Xoom, <a href="http://www.product-reviews.net/2011/02/08/lg-g-slate-tablet-specs-video-review/">LG G-Slate</a> and BlackBerry Playbook only come with dual-core 1GHz chips. Despite the fact that HP has just announced their flagship tablet, we believe that all eyes are still on Apple and what they bring to the table with the iPad 2.</p>
<p>Can Apple handle this new threat from HP? &#8211; More than likely.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>We have some good news for Netflix fans now, as company CEO Reed Hastings has just announced that a Netflix application is on the way to the iPhone. It will be available tsometime this Summer. <span id="more-101524"></span></p>
<p>As reported from <a href="http://www.macrumorslive.com/">MacRumors</a>, Hastings revealed the news during Apple&#8217;s WWDC event in San Francisco. You&#8217;ll be pleased to know that movies wcan be stopped on one device and then resumed on another another &#8211; very neat.</p>
<p>Hastings also added that the iPhone application will feature all the same functionality that you see on Netflix.com, which includes instant queues and recommendations.</p>
<p>Attendees at WWDC were also given a glimpse on how the search function works on the app, while users will also be able to seamlessly switch between networks on the go, using bitrate technology.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Some interesting news to report to you now, as it has been revealed that some iPhone 4G cases are already available to buy in China. The cases have been designed with exactly the same dimensions seen in the recent prototype leaks. <span id="more-100225"></span></p>
<p>As reported from <a href="http://www.appleinsider.com/articles/10/05/19/fourth_generation_iphone_cases_match_apples_prototype_design.html">Apple Insider</a>, the cases can be seen with the same rounded edges that we now know will be seen in the next edition of the iPhone device this Summer.</p>
<p>Aside from the rounded edges, the cases also feature slots for the two buttons on the side of the device. Either the Chinese company responsible know something that we don&#8217;t, or they are pretty confident that Apple will maintain the same design seen in the leaked prototype for the final release.</p>
